Background Documents for Solid Waste Management and GHG Report
| |
EPA developed life-cycle emission factors for 12 material types as described in Greenhouse Gas Emissions from Management of Selected Materials in Municipal Solid Waste and its addenda. Since the publication of the latest report in 2002, EPA has expanded its emission factors to include 33 material types. The documents used to develop and update these emission factors are listed below and can be viewed in PDF format by clicking on the titles. Emission factors are continuously being updated and are reflected in the most current versions of the WARM and ReCon tools.
